The Verizon Lumia 735 was first spotted last year, although the handset has yet to launch and now it looks like it will land on the carrier later this month.
According to a recent report, the Microsoft Lumia 725 will land on Verizon Wireless next week on the 11th of June.
The handset features a 4.7 inch OLED HD display with a resolution of 1280 x 720 pixels, the handset is powered by a quad core 1.2 G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on 400 processor.
Other specifications on the Lumia 735 include 1GB of RAM and 8GB of built in storage, there is also a microSD card slot which will support 128GB cards.
The device comes with a 5 megapixel front facing camera and a 6.7 megapixel rear camera, the handset also comes with Windows Phone 8.1.
